Come posso verificare lo stato dei dischi rigidi utilizzando un Synology NAS?


11

Domani riceverò il mio primo NAS (Synology DS413) e tre dischi rigidi. Ovviamente vorrei verificare se tutto va bene con i dischi prima di configurare RAID e migrare i miei dati. Sfortunatamente, non ho un PC per inserirli; Ho solo quaderni.

Posso in qualche modo farlo con il firmware NAS? E che tipo di test dovrei eseguire, a parte SMART?


1
Non ci sono altri test oltre a SMART che puoi eseguire. Sei in balia dell'HDD sapendo che fallirà prima che fallisca davvero. Synology fornisce software per verificare l'interattività del raid. SMART non è garantito per catturare nulla. Ad esempio, non si verificherà alcun problema meccanico.
Ramhound,

Risposte:


5

Storage Manager mostrerà lo stato SMART di ciascun disco. Accedere all'interfaccia Web e selezionare Menu principale> Gestione archiviazione> Gestione HDD.

Schermata di gestione HDD

È inoltre possibile pianificare un test SMART più approfondito utilizzando l'opzione Test Scheduler in questa schermata.


10

Come ha affermato Daxlerod, è necessario utilizzare gli strumenti SMART, tuttavia è necessario eseguire anche ciò che viene chiamato scrubbing dei dati.

Se non lo hai già fatto, crea un gruppo di dischi. Per rendere disponibile lo scrubbing dei dati sono necessari almeno 3 dischi, con almeno 1 unità ridondante e almeno 2 unità dati. Attendere che il gruppo di dischi si sincronizzi completamente, quindi eseguire uno scrub dei dati.

A partire da Synology OS v4.2 è possibile accedere allo scrubbing dei dati

Storage Manager -> Disk Group -> Manage -> Start data scrubbing

Ciò richiederà ore in quanto legge tutti i settori di tutti i dischi ed esegue alcuni calcoli per vedere se i dati di checksum si sommano correttamente. Puoi usare il tuo NAS mentre procede, ma sarà un po 'più lento. Molte persone eseguono una pulizia dei dati una volta al mese. Personalmente, eseguo il lavaggio dei dati una volta alla settimana, con lavaggi di lavoro nel fine settimana e lavaggi a casa durante la settimana mentre sono al lavoro.

C'è un buon articolo chiamato Dischi RAID Scrub Synology che spiega anche come eseguire lo strumento di controllo del file system chiamato fsck anche se nell'interfaccia Web non è disponibile alcuna opzione.

Modifica : la pagina sopra sembra essere sparita, ma sostanzialmente diceva

Comandi per eseguire un fsck offline:

syno_poweroff_task
fsck.ext4 -pvf /dev/vg[x]/volume_[y]

L'attività di spegnimento esegue alcuni smontaggi (volume 1 ecc.). Quindi esegui il solito fsck di Linux.

Tuttavia, leggendo alcune pagine come https://forum.synology.com/enu/viewtopic.php?f=39&t=83186 e http://www.cyberciti.biz/faq/synology-complete-fsck-file-system- check-command / sembrano suggerire che le cose sono cambiate in DSM 5+. Qualcuno suggerisce di usare l'opzione -d (debug) sull'attività di spegnimento come

syno_poweroff_task -d

Mentre il sito cyberciti suggerisce di usare lsof per trovare ciò che sta usando il volume, quindi usando gli script di arresto del servizio /usr/syno/etc/rc.d/prima di usare il comando umount .

Si noti che tutto ciò richiede di accedere alla casella NAS, se non si ha dimestichezza con la riga di comando di Linux, forse fare una richiesta a Synology per inserire un pulsante fsck nell'interfaccia web.

Utilizzando il nostro sito, riconosci di aver letto e compreso le nostre Informativa sui cookie e Informativa sulla privacy.
Licensed under cc by-sa 3.0 with attribution required.